    Who is Dr. Peterson, Specialist in French Camp, CA?

    Dr. Steven Peterson, MD is a Specialist, who primarily practices in French Camp, CA with 2 additional practice locations. He has been practicing for over 40 years and is board certified by the American Board of Orthopaedic Surgery. Dr. Peterson completed his residency at Loma Linda Univ Med Ctr, Hand Surgery Loma Linda Univ Med Ctr, Orthopedic Surgery Loma Linda Univ Med Ctr, General Surgery. Dr. Peterson is fluent in English, and is currently seeing new patients. Dr. Peterson’s practice accepts Kaiser Permanente, Medicare, UnitedHealthcare and other major insurance plans.
